What do you think is the best SCSI DVD drive? There seems to be few SCSI DVD drives being made right now. I would think that Plextor would have the best, but they don't make any DVD drives for some reason.
I use the Pioneer 303s (6x), but since the 304S (10x) is out you now have 2 drives to choose from. If you can find the 303s you will save about 30 - 40.00. Pioneer has the best DVD-ROM drives on the market IMHO.
